Types of Marker Buoys
Regulatory Marker Buoys
Regulatory marker buoys are used to indicate specific areas where boating activities are controlled or restricted. These buoys are typically white with orange symbols and black letters. They can inform boaters of no wake zones, slow speed zones, or hazardous conditions such as submerged objects or rocks.
- White buoy markers with orange circles: Indicate no wake zones or slow speed zones.
- White buoy markers with orange diamonds: Warn of hazardous conditions like submerged objects or rocks.
Fishing Marker Buoys
Fishing marker buoys are used to mark the location of underwater gear such as crab pots or fishing nets. These buoys help fishermen easily locate their equipment and avoid potential hazards.
- Floating buoys: Used to mark the location of fishing gear.
- Fish markers: Indicate specific fishing spots or underwater gear locations.
